Consumer-directed health plans: ongoing savings and engaged employees

How does your business benefit?

Consumer-directed health plans have advantages for you, as the plan sponsor:

  • CDHPs encourage employees to make informed decisions about their care and spend wisely - which can lead to lower costs for you.
  • You get the opportunity to realize lower company expenses through the cost-sharing of a high-deductible health plan. Plus, you can enjoy Federal Insurance Contributions Act (FICA) and Federal Unemployment Tax Act (FUTA) tax savings on salary reductions that occur when employees contribute to CDHPs.

Tools are essential

With CDHPs, it pays for your employees to be careful consumers. But they need support if they're to make smart decisions about their care. That's why online tools and information are important to the mix. These resources help your employees:

  • Choose coverage based on their needs
  • Find appropriate health care and learn the costs beforehand
  • Explore a healthier lifestyle
  • Track their health care services as well as plan claims and balances

It's all about getting them involved in managing their health and wellness and the care they seek.
